Stafford was brought here for the playoffs. Imo he will do well. If he sucks, personally I would consider moving him. The rams at the very least could get a 1st and 4th from a team like Panthers, Steelers, Broncos, Giants, Redskins, Saints etc.

If he plays well, but the rams lose before the SB for other reasons, then I would consider keeping him depending on how much he wants with a extension, how his body is holding up and if the rams have enough around him to win next year.

If the rams make or win a SB, and Stafford played good ball, I would be open to slightly overpaying to keep Stafford and signing him to a short 2 or 3 year extension.

If Stafford plays at MVP level and the rams win the SB, I would just ask Stan to open up his check book and hope Stafford don't rape the rams too much..
